There was once a time when boxing pundits thought Adrien Broner (34-2) would be the sport's next big star once Floyd Mayweather Jr. retired. That could still happen because the talent is there, but after going undefeated in his first 27 pro bouts, the four-weight world champion has lost twice in his last six fights.
AB is still adjusting to fighting bigger opponents as he's moved up in weight. He's also has struggled while attempting to use the "shoulder roll" defense that Mayweather mastered, causing him to take more punishment than necessary.
It's not surprising that Broner has attempted to mimic Money May inside the ring because he idolized the undefeated, retired former champion.
In turn, Mayweather took the Cincinnati fighter under his wing.
That friendship appears to be over now as Broner prepares to face Mayweather Promotions boxer Ashley Theophane (46-6) on April 1st.
The Problemreleased a video last week taking shots at Mayweather for criticism he received for tossing money in the air inside a Walmart.
"I been seeing a lot of blogs and motherfuckers been hitting me up talking 'bout Floyd talking about me ... again. Not once. This has happened on multiple occasions," Broner says in the clip. "This goes back to what I say. Real niggas don't do this type of shit, bruh. I'm starting to feel like I'm a threat to you big bruh, and I don't like that. But, I'm starting to feel like you're saying fuck me, so it gotta be fuck you."
In a new interview withFightHype.com, Floyd fires back.
"Adrien Broner, his nickname is 'The Problem.' I think he has a lot of problems. Adrien Broner was just an alcoholic six months ago. One thing I'm trying to find out about Adrien Broner, is he a boxing promoter, is he a rapper, is he a porn star, or is he a gangster? Like I said before, 'The Problem,' that's what Adrien Broner likes to call himself, if I'm not mistaken. The problem that he really needs to focus on is his problem in Cincinnati...I think the best name for him is not 'The Problem,' it's 'Snake,'" Floyd said.

Gainesville, Georgia police have arrested Katt Williams for his involvement in a fight with a teenager last week. The 44-year old comedian was picked up at his home on Wednesday, March 30, after a warrant for his arrest was issued.
The Atlanta Journal-Constitution reports that Williams, real name Micah Sierra Williams, is currently being held without bond in a Hall Couty jail. He's charged with disorderly conduct and violating the conditions of his bond in another case. He will get to face a judge on Thursday.
Luke Walsh, the 17-year old seen in a video manhandling Williams after being sucker punched in the face, is being charged as an adult with disorderly conduct.
Gainesville police Sgt. Kevin Holbrook said the video and witness statements led to the decision to charge both.

Khloe Kardashian is reportedly trying to get her estranged husband, Lamar Odom, into rehab to prevent a repeat of the events that left him hospitalized, in critical condition last year.
As we reported at the time, Odom was found unconscious on October 13, at Dennis Hof'sLove Ranch South in Pahrump, Nevada, following a weekend of heavy partying with two prostitutes.
Khloe has been by his side during and after the health scare, despite the fact that the two are separated, while he has recovered physically.
Odom has an alleged history of drug abuse. He had been staying away from bad influences until recently.
A report surfaced earlier this week that the former NBA player was out drinking at the Johnny O’Brien bar in Sherman Oaks, California early Easter morning.
He showed up wearing the same clothes hours later when he accompanied the Kardashian family to church.
He's being encouraged to go to rehab, but refuses to.
